Family: Noctuidae Sub-family: Plusiinae
ABH 73.018 Widespread Wingspan: 37-42mm Flight time: June-August Habitat: Moorland, woodland edges, upland pastures, hedges and gardens Larvae feed on a variety of herbaceous plants including Ground-ivy, Nettles, Honeysuckle and Bilberry Similar: Gold Spot |
Gold Spangle, Autographa bractea
